**14:32 — Pricebloom experiment goes sideways.** The Pricebloom ticket-pricing test started double-applying the loyalty discount because two experiment flags overlapped — nobody noticed they shared a config bucket. Tickets for the Marrowgate venue briefly sold at 40% off. We froze the experiment, rolled back the flag service, and refunds weren't needed (prices only went down, lucky us). The rollback build is identified by the token below.

trace token, bagag-kawep: htk6_d2d45a

TICKET-2087: Turnstile counter vault sealed. The Gatefinch counter service at Harrowmere Stadium stopped reporting entries because its credentials vault auto-sealed after the host rebooted mid-match. On-call: restart the agent first; if the vault stays sealed, counts will keep buffering locally for roughly two hours before overflow. Unsealing requires the recovery passphrase from the ops escrow, which is recorded below for exactly this situation.

unlock words, fawig-bagef: olidor-holir-istox-holath-tamys-quenion-giliel

// Dark-mode support in the Lumenfall admin dashboard.
// Plugin authors: do not hardcode colors. Resolve tokens through the
// ThemeBridge client below; it returns the active palette and listens
// for scheme changes so your panels flip without a reload.
// Contrast ratios are enforced server-side — submissions that bypass
// tokens fail review. Initialize the client once per plugin, at mount,
// never per render. The client authenticates against the internal
// ThemeBridge service. Use the key that follows.

API key for hagug-kajof: vxb4-HrJ9

## 2.8.4 — Key rotation

Rotated the signing credentials for Nightglass, the nightly backfill scheduler. Old key retired after the 03:00 run completed; all queued jobs re-signed. Backfill manifests older than 90 days were not re-signed and will fail verification by design — rerun them if needed. No schema or config changes. Future rotations: follow the same drain-then-swap order. Current key for reference below.

rollout seal: bky9_EHKM6C8Lb